Subject: Memtrace cut-over complete

Team,

Cut-over to Memtrace v2 for GPU memory profiling finished last night. Old v1 agents are disabled; any tickets referencing v1 dashboards should be closed as resolved-by-migration. Sampling overhead is now under 2% and allocation traces include kernel names. Known gap: profiles older than 30 days were not migrated. Point customers at the v2 docs for setup questions. For reference when troubleshooting, the agent now runs with the following configuration.

settings of bagaf-bawip:
[aldax]
port = 5000
region = south-4
host = aldax.brasklabs.corp
team = brivan
timeout_ms = 2000
retries = 2

## Artifact Signing — Glazecache

All Glazecache (tile-rendering cache layer) artifacts must be signed before the Fennick deploy gate will admit them. Build on the pinned toolchain, confirm the checksum matches the build ledger entry, and never sign an artifact whose provenance record is incomplete. If verification fails downstream, revoke and rebuild rather than re-signing. For routine releases, sign with the key below.

rollout seal: bky19_eMLCfa2rZ3EgiNqssvu

## Changelog — Gridlewort defaults changed

The Gridlewort crossword generator now defaults to symmetric grids, a 15x15 canvas, and the curated word list instead of the raw corpus. Fill timeout dropped from 60s to 20s, which cut average generation time by half with no measurable quality loss in the eval set. Puzzles generated before this release are unaffected. Anyone running the batch generator should note that the service now ships with the following default configuration values.

deployment values, yagef-yawip:
ELIOX_PIN=5303
ELIOX_METRICS_HOST=metrics.eliox.paliqworks.corp
ELIOX_LOG_LEVEL=error
ELIOX_TENANT=praiel